Stale beans ruin great coffee before it reaches the cup
Every time a coffee bag opens, oxygen and light start stripping away aroma. An airtight coffee canister stops that clock, so the beans you paid for still taste like the beans you bought.
A vacuum seal, without the vacuum pump
The Airscape Classic uses a patented inner lid that you press down by hand. As it seats, it forces excess air out through a one-way valve, leaving a near-vacuum pocket around the beans — no batteries, no pumping, no fuss.

How do I use the inner lid?
Place it on top of the beans and press down. The valve releases trapped air until the lid seats flush, then the flip-lock handle locks the seal.
